Daheli
Daheli is a village located in Sambhal tehsil of Moradabad district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 12km away from sub-district headquarter Sambhal (tehsildar office) and 47km away from district headquarter Moradabad. As per 2009 stats, Mohammadpur Tanda is the gram panchayat of Daheli village.

About Daheli
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Daheli is 116022. The village spans a total geographical area of 210.54 hectares. Sambhal is nearest town to Daheli village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 12km away.

Population of Daheli
Below is a concise population overview of Daheli as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,576 | 838 | 738 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 291 | 167 | 124 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 513 | 265 | 248 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 611 | 392 | 219 |
Illiterate Population | 965 | 446 | 519 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Daheli village:
- The total population of Daheli village is around 1,576, including approximately 838 males and 738 females, with a sex ratio of 880 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 291 children aged 0–6 years in Daheli village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Daheli village has 513 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Daheli village is about 38.77%, with male literacy at 46.78% and female literacy at 29.67%.
- There are around 282 households in Daheli village.
Connectivity of Daheli
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Daheli. As per the 2011 stats, Daheli had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
